Care Coordinator: Care coordinators play a crucial role in managing patient care by ensuring clear communication between healthcare providers and patients. They create care plans and monitor progress, ensuring patients receive effective and timely care. Mental Health Nurse: Mental health nurses specialize in supporting individuals with mental health issues. They collaborate with mental health professionals to diagnose and treat patients, often working in hospitals, clinics, or community-based settings. Social Worker: Social workers advocate for the well-being of vulnerable populations by assessing individuals' needs and connecting them with essential resources. They operate in various settings, including healthcare, education, and local authorities. Occupational Therapist: Occupational therapists help patients regain their independence by developing customized treatment plans that improve patients' abilities to perform daily tasks. They often work in hospitals, schools, or private practices. Palliative Care Specialist: Palliative care specialists focus on providing relief from the symptoms, pain, and stress of serious illnesses. They collaborate with interdisciplinary teams to manage patients' physical, emotional, and spiritual needs. Compassionate Care Policy Analyst: Compassionate care policy analysts research, develop, and implement policies aimed at improving the quality of care for patients. They collaborate with healthcare professionals, government officials, and other stakeholders to ensure high-quality care.
